Too much lubrication can cause clogging and metal dust contamination in the torch, leading to uncontrolled arcing in the plasma chamber and ultimately torch failure. When applying O-ring lubricant, use just enough to put a shine on the O-ring. Cleanliness during torch assembly is very important and often neglected. When changing parts, keep consumables on a clean shop rag to prevent dirt or metal dust from contaminating the torch. This ensures good electrical contact and the correct flow of gas and coolant through the torch. If it is too high, the nozzle life will suffer.Īssemble the torch so parts are aligned correctly and fit together snugly. If the amperage is too low, the cut will be sloppy. The best cut quality and parts life is usually achieved when the amperage is set to 95 percent of the nozzle's rating. It is particularly important that you run parts at the correct amperage. Using incorrect consumables can lead to shortened parts life and reduced cut quality.
The operator's manual that came with your plasma system will tell you which consumables to use. Using the wrong parameters and parts for the jobĬonsumable selection depends on the material and thickness being cut, the amperage and plasma gas used and other arc cutting parameters.Often shields can be cleaned of metal spatter and reused. The same holds true for shields, which should only be replaced if they show signs of physical damage. Gas swirl rings should only be changed if a close examination reveals dirt or grease in the holes, or you see cracks, arc burns, or excessive wear. To tell if an electrode is spent, check the hafnium pit found in the very center and replace if too low. Are there gouges on the inside or outside of the nozzle? Is the orifice no longer round? If so, then it needs to be replaced. Rather than changing consumables after a set number of hours, an operator should look at how the consumables have worn. Once average life is established the operator will know when to check and or replace consumables preventing a catastrophic failure.Īt the complete opposite end of the spectrum are consumables that are discarded too early. Keep a record of the average parts life over time (in number of starts or arc-on time) and develop guidelines for expected parts life based on the amperage, material, and thickness you are cutting. However, the best way to judge the condition of your consumables is to periodically inspect your consumable stack-up when you notice that the cut quality is deteriorating. An experienced operator can tell consumables are worn by the sound coming from the torch, the color of the arc, or subtle changes in torch height. Using severely worn consumables can not only ruin a good piece of metal, it can cause expensive torch failures and unnecessary down time.
